Immediate Post-Operative Stage: What to Expect


After lens replacement surgical treatment, you could feel a mix of relief and uneasiness as you go into the instant post-operative stage. It's normal to experience some discomfort, like light pain or a gritty sensation in your eyes. You'll likely observe blurred vision, which is expected, so do not panic. Your doctor may prescribe eye declines to assist with swelling and avoid infection, so make certain to follow their instructions thoroughly. Safeguarding your eyes is crucial during this time, so wear the given eye shield and prevent scrubing your eyes. You should not take part in exhausting tasks or hefty training just yet.

Short-Term Healing: Days to Weeks After Surgical procedure


As you transition into the short-term recovery phase, you'll likely notice progressive renovations in your vision and total convenience. In the initial couple of days, it's regular to experience mild discomfort, light level of sensitivity, or obscured vision. Don't stress; these symptoms commonly fix quickly. Make sure to follow your surgeon's instructions pertaining to medicines and eye goes down to take care of any pain and prevent infection. You ought to stay clear of arduous activities, heavy lifting, and swimming for at the very least a week. Wearing sunglasses outdoors can aid with light level of sensitivity. Maintain your follow-up consultations to check your progress and resolve any kind of worries. Keep in mind, patience is vital throughout this period as your eyes heal.
